What Are Cookies?

Cookies are small text files that are stored on your device when you visit a website. They serve various purposes, such as remembering your preferences, keeping you logged in, and analyzing how you use our site. These files contain information about your browsing activity and help us provide a more personalized experience.

Managing Your Cookies

You have full control over cookie settings through your web browser. Most browsers allow you to refuse cookies or alert you when a cookie is being sent. Instructions for managing cookies vary by browser:

  • Google Chrome: Open Settings, select Privacy and Security, then Cookies and other site data. You can choose to block all cookies or allow only essential ones.
  • Mozilla Firefox: Go to Preferences, select Privacy & Security, and adjust cookie settings under Cookies and Site Data.
  • Apple Safari: Open Preferences, click Privacy, and choose your cookie preference from the "Cookies and website data" section.
  • Microsoft Edge: Select Settings, then Privacy, search and services, and manage cookies under Clear browsing data.

Be aware that disabling cookies may affect website functionality. You may not be able to access certain features, your preferences may not be saved, and your browsing experience could be limited.
